Another sweater that was on my list of things to knit comes from Vogue Knitting's Spring/Summer 2008 editions.  This unique summer cardigan by Nora Gaughn.  It is knitted multi-directional with lace and a zigzag pattern.

I decided to use yarn that has been in my stash for more than 20 years.  Marina by Katia is 84% cotton and 16% nylon.  I knew that I didn't have enough to knit the entire sweater in this specific yarn.  Since it has been discontinued for some time, it might be difficult to a matching color or fiber.

I got lucky with Berroco Comfort, 9750; however, it is 50% nylon and 50% Acrylic. I thought using it for the lace, top portion only, of the sweater.


Thus, far, I have gotten the back completed and I think it looks pretty good.

I completed both fronts and realized that I failed to cast on the correct number of stitches.  I modified the pattern to accommodate my gauge. I reknitted the two fronts and I had enough of the Katia to finished both of them.
